1. User Story 9145-9146-: Settings, Facilities Table and Updates on the landing page
· Description: The Settings, Facilities section has changed in terms of layout and with some tweaks to the functionality. They are as follows:
1. Add Facility button is removed, as this function is controlled internally on the back end (adding a new pharmacy/home etc.)
2. Filter enhanced, now possible to filter by “Administrative body”, “State/Body” etc. instead of just “Facility Type” previously.
3. Colour coding system for active and inactive facilities. Active facilities have a green colour code, whilst inactive facilities are red.
4. Facility Summary page (click on blue font, facility name), from here you can edit facility details e.g. name address by clicking on “General/Corporate Facility Details”, bulk assign users by selecting the “Users Assigned” header, assign facility specific roles e.g. Store Supervisor by clicking on the “Management Team” header. All of these tasks can be managed within the Facility Details page.

2. User Story 927-: Summary Page Tool > Linking Tool Enhancements (UI Updates)
· Description: Within the events summary page and in the Linking Tool, the following updates have been made.
i. A new option is added called “No other facilities involved”.
ii. Only enabled options enabled via the configurations in Form Settings, will show within the summary page widget. These options include “Contracted Facility, “Facility in my Organization”, “Facility outside my Organization”. If all options are disabled, the tool is disabled and removed from the summary page view.
iii. “Which facility did this event originate in” question is added within the Linked Facilities widget. The question can be set as mandatory/optional or be disabled from the widget within Form Settings Configurations.

3. User Story 9278-9280: Summary Page Tool > Linking Tool Enhancements
· Description: Within the event summary page the Linking tool’s options have been updated to the following:
1. Contracted facility: This option relates to contracted facilities, Settings, Contracted facilities. The blue box with facility details is updated to reflect the updates within the Settings, Facilities, fields e.g. Division, Point of Contact etc. If the field is null, the entire field will not display.
2. Facility in my Organization: Users can select linked facilities which are added to the organization whereby the event was reported, the reporting facility does not show in the dropdown.
3. Facility outside my Organization: Users can add details of a facility not within the reporting organization or with the contracted facility linking. No linking or access to the event (to the selected facility), is applied when selecting this option.

Staff Involved
4. User Story 9191: Staff Involved Tool Enhancement - License Number Required Based On Staff Position
· Description: Within The “Staff Involved” section, when a professional position’s license number is set as required within “System Configuration, Global Settings”, this mandatory field also applies in the Staff Involved section when adding a new staff member with that particular position.
Search Events
5. User Story 9365: Search - UI Enhancement & Merge Functionality
• Description: The Search functionalities located within Search and on the top right-hand corner of the system now return the same page (screenshot below). When using Main Header Search, this by default will Search "All my facilities" meaning all facilities the user is assigned. This setting will include "active" and "inactive" facilities the user is assigned directly (or in the case of the case manager access - all facilities in the organisation). For the date range, the default is the “Last 12 months” when this search is used and all forms. The page that returns will have the selected filters and text entered, and display as checked in the UI and results return.
